FAQs - booking Pristina flights

  • Is there an on-site hotel at Pristina International Airport?

    Pristina International Airport does not have its own on-site hotel, but you will find a few nearby lodging options to choose from. The Best Western Hotel Galla is a comfortable place to stay that is less than a 5min drive from the airport and has a free shuttle service, while the Venus Hotel can be reached by car in around 15min and has a free shuttle for guests as well.

  • How can I travel from Pristina International Airport to the city center?

    One convenient way to go from Pristina International Airport to the city center is by driving, which will usually take you between 25 and 30min depending on if there is any traffic. You can also use public transportation, such as bus line 1A. A single ticket will cost you approximately €3 ($3.57).

  • Is it possible for travelers to rent a car from Pristina International Airport?

    If you would like to have your own vehicle, you can rent one directly from Pristina International Airport. There is a car rental center directly in the Arrivals Hall, and it has desks for several different companies, including Enterprise, Hertz, and SIXT.

  • Does Pristina International Airport offer any amenities or services for travelers with limited mobility?

    Pristina International Airport is outfitted with elevators and ramps to help make the main terminal more accessible for all passengers. There are also wheelchairs that can be used by travelers for free if they will need additional support with navigating the airport. Employees are available to help you with anything you may need, including exiting the aircraft, collecting your luggage, and leaving the airport.

  • What financial services are available at Pristina International Airport?

    You can head to BKT Bank at the airport’s main Terminal for currency exchange and full-service banking services at Pristina International Airport. Need cash? You’ll also find ATMs at the airport.

  • How do I get to Pristina from the Southeast U.S.?

    Since there are no direct flights to PRN from Southeast U.S., you’ll have to take a flight from one of the major airports in the region. The best airports for a flight to Pristina from Southeast U.S. include Hartsfield–Jackson Atlanta International Airport (ATL) and Miami International Airport (MIA). You’ll find airlines with one or more stops to PRN.

  • Which other European cities can I fly to from Pristina International Airport?

    You can fly to several other European destinations from Pristina International Airport, including Paris, Copenhagen, Amsterdam, Istanbul, London, Zurich, Rome, Skopje, Tirana, Helsinki, Basel, Malmo, and many more. Different airlines offer flights to these cities, including easyJet, TradeAir, Enter Air, Turkish Airlines, Eurowings, and Wizz Air.

  • What documents do I need to rent a car at Pristina International Airport?

    At the car rentals section, you should be ready to provide a driver’s license that has been valid for at least a year, a valid ID or passport, an international driving permit, and a credit card from a major provider in your name or the driver’s name.

  • How far is Pristina Airport from central Pristina?

    You’ll need to travel 9 miles to reach the Pristina city center from Pristina Airport.

  • What is the name of Pristina’s airport?

    Pristina is served by Pristina Airport, also commonly referred to as Pristina or Pristina Intl. The airport code is PRN.

  • Known for being one of the primary transport hubs in Kosovo, Pristina International Airport (PRN) serves a variety of major cities in the country. For example, if you will be traveling to the cities of Prizren, Peja, or Gjakova, you will first land at this airport before moving on to your destination.
  • If you would like to access free Wi-Fi for a portable electronic device at Pristina International Airport, you will need to purchase a pass for the Business Lounge. This is the only part of the airport that offers free and unlimited Wi-Fi access.
  • Those that are feeling unwell after being cooped up in a plane can stop by the Medical Clinic that is on the ground floor of the Arrivals Hall. The employees here will be able to provide you with basic supplies, such as disinfectants or bandages.
  • Travelers that are hungry and would like to grab a bite to eat can choose from several different dining options at Pristina International Airport. Route 66 offers hot sit-down meals, while both Miss Coffee and Pasha Patisserie sell to-go options.
  • To pick up a last-minute travel essential, such as a phone charger or toothpaste, you can go to one of the two gift shops that are in the main terminal of Pristina International Airport. Each of these sell products like souvenirs, snacks, and tech accessories.
  • If you are flying to Pristina from New York, you have different departure options to the Kosovan capital, such as John F. Kennedy International Airport (JFK), Newark Liberty International Airport (EWR), and New York Stewart International Airport (SWF). Multiple airlines offer one-stop flights from these departure points to Pristina International Airport (PRN), including Turkish Airlines, Wizz Air, Icelandair, and Norse Atlantic Airways.
  • Need assistance finding your way? There is an Information Desk at the central location of the Terminal. If your luggage is delayed, you can head to the Lost & Found section with your ID or passport, baggage claim tag, and flight ticket on the same arrival date before exiting the Terminal.
